Output ed72ef303ac65a439e966cc5fd4e8fb6cc59bd98fd6d36617db70652d07a5511:17

value
20176
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ba4ecaaadaf015a45d384444aba41b258e92184002c915378f42f980d58f6804
address
bc1phf8v42k67q26ghfcg3z2hfqmyk8fyxzqqty32du0gtucp4v0dqzqejjzas
transaction
ed72ef303ac65a439e966cc5fd4e8fb6cc59bd98fd6d36617db70652d07a5511
spent
true